하이킹은 노스 도르셋의 시골 중심부를 탐험하며, 구릉진 백악질 언덕, 고대 삼림, 구불구불한 스투어 강이 특징인 풍경을 둘러봅니다. 이 지역에는 들판을 가로지르는 다양한 경로를 제공하는 오솔길 네트워크가 있습니다. 핌펀은 뛰어난 자연 경관 지역으로 알려진 크랜본 체이스 내 또는 그 근처에 위치하며, 때묻지 않은 풍경으로 유명합니다.

Shillingstone Station은 Dorset 시골에 자리 잡은 아름답게 보존된 1950년대 타임캡슐과 같습니다. 한때 전설적인 Somerset & Dorset Joint Railway("Slow and Dirty")의 중요한 정거장이었던 이곳은 현재 헌신적인 자원봉사자 팀에 의해 정성스럽게 복원되고 있습니다. 원래 플랫폼을 거닐고, 빈티지 신호소를 탐험하고, 개조된 철도 차량에서 차를 마실 수도 있습니다. North Dorset Trailway 하이커들이 지나가는 동안 Brief Encounter의 엑스트라인 척하기에 완벽한 장소입니다. 오늘은 Bath행 기차가 없지만 분위기는 순수한 금입니다!

The structure you see today stands in isolation in the flood meadows and acts as a major landmark for the area. North Dorset Trailway: The former railway line's route, including the embankment leading up to the remaining arches, has been repurposed as the North Dorset Trailway. This popular multi-use path is enjoyed by walkers, cyclists, and horse riders, and stretches for miles along the former trackbed. Stour Meadows Park: The park itself is a beautiful area for recreation and nature walks, situated next to the River Stour, and the preserved arches are a key historic feature on the route. Essentially, the remaining spans of the railway bridge are a powerful, tangible reminder of a celebrated piece of British railway history that once played a vital role in the commercial and social life of Blandford Forum.

The former railway bridge in Stour Meadows (part of the wider flood meadows near the River Stour) is significant for several reasons: The Line: It carried the Somerset & Dorset Joint Railway line, which ran a crucial cross-country route connecting Bath to Bournemouth. The Town's Station: The bridge was essential for the railway to reach the final location of Blandford Forum Station, which opened north of the River Stour in 1863. This required the extension of the line from its original temporary terminus south of the river at Blandford St Mary. Closure: The entire S&DJR line, often referred to simply as the "S&D," was closed as a result of the infamous Beeching Cuts. The Blandford station closed to passengers in March 1966, with the track eventually lifted around 1969. Demolition & Preservation: Following the line's closure, the original railway bridge that crossed the River Stour was largely demolished. However, two of its arches/spans were saved and are still visible in the meadows today. This is thanks to the efforts of local groups, like the Blandford Railway Arches Trust, who recognized their historical importance.

Using the power of moving water to drive a mill wheel is an ancient invention of the human spirit of discovery, the origins of which can be traced back to times long past. Thanks to such a construction, a watercourse - natural or artificial - could simply replace human or animal muscle power with the power of the natural elements, for example to grind grain into corn or to press oil from fruit. There are essentially two different ways of driving watermills: * Either the flowing water simply hits the blades of the water wheel from below to set it in motion; or * the water is guided - usually through a so-called "mill channel" - above the wheel and falls onto the blades; this type of construction is more efficient due to natural gravity.
